Program overview

Main Subject

Mathematics

Degree

Other

Study Level

Undergraduate

This program is for students whose goals indicate a high level of concentration or specialization. This program is recommended for students who plan to pursue graduate studies in mathematics, or in other disciplines which require a strong mathematical...
